Sleep is regulated by the circadian rhythm and homeostasis. Previous studies have shown that epigenetic factors play a crucial role in controlling sleep homeostasis. However, a global view of the epigenetic target genes involved in sleep homeostasis is still lacking. In this study, we have discovered that Polycomb (Pc) regulates sleep in EB1-Gal4 and R69F08-Gal4 co-expressing cells, which are important for controlling sleep homeostasis. Using Targeted DAM-ID (TaDa) and RNAseq, we have identified Pc targets in EB1-Gal4 and R69F08-Gal4 expressing cells and analyzed Pc targets that are crucial for the control of sleep homeostasis. Furthermore, identifying common targets in EB1-Gal4 and R69F08-Gal4 marked cells provides a global view of the cluster-specific target genes of Pc, which potentially play a crucial role in controlling sleep homeostasis. We combined cell-type–specific genetics (EB1-Gal4, R69F08-Gal4, Repo-Gal4; UAS-Pc RNAi; Kir2.1/TNT; dTrpA1; LexA/LexAop intersections) with behavioral recording under LD cycles. Sleep was measured as 24-h profiles, total sleep, and recovery after 12-h night sleep deprivation. Brain expression patterns and co-localization were assessed by immunostaining. Pc targets were mapped by TaDa (Targeted DamID) in the above populations and by RNA-seq after Pc perturbation, followed by GO/KEGG enrichment.
